Scientific Name | Status | Listing Date | Range | |
1. | Crataegus darvasica | CR-IUCN | 2007 | Tajikistan |
2. | Crataegus knorringiana | CR-IUCN | 2007 | Kyrgyzstan |
3. | Crataegus necopinata | CR-IUCN | 2007 | Tajikistan |

Facts Summary:
Crataegus (commonly known as the Hawthorn Shrub species) is a genus of plants of concern and found in the following area(s):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an.
